An announcement from FirstEnergy ( (FE) ) is now available.
FirstEnergy reported first quarter 2026 GAAP earnings of $405 million, or $0.70 per share, on revenue of $4.2 billion, up from $360 million, or $0.62 per share, on $3.8 billion of revenue a year earlier. Core EPS rose 7.5% to $0.72, reflecting higher formula rate returns and tight cost control, and delivered a 9.8% consolidated return on equity over the trailing 12 months.
The company invested nearly $1.4 billion in customer‑focused capital in the quarter, a 33% increase from the first quarter of 2025, with most spending directed to formula rate programs that bolster grid reliability and resiliency. Management reaffirmed 2026 Core EPS guidance of $2.62 to $2.82 and its $6 billion 2026 capital plan within the $36 billion Energize365 program through 2030, positioning the utility for approximately 10% annual rate base growth and Core EPS growth near the top end of its 6‑8% target range.

More about FirstEnergy
FirstEnergy Corp., based in Akron, Ohio, is a regulated electric utility serving customers through its distribution and transmission businesses. The company focuses on customer‑centric capital investments in grid modernization, distribution infrastructure renewal, and high‑voltage transmission reliability across its service territories.
Through its Energize365 program, FirstEnergy targets substantial rate base growth by deploying multiyear capital plans. These investments are structured largely under formula rate mechanisms, supporting earnings stability and long‑term Core EPS growth near the upper end of its stated 6‑8% range through 2030, while emphasizing reliability and resiliency improvements for customers.
